New universal behavior for the impure Baxter model
Abstract
We have extended the Monte Carlo renormalization-group method to study the isotropic Baxter model with random, quenched, site impurities. The results suggest that the critical behavior can be characterized by the pure Baxter fixed line for negative four-spin coupling terminating at the Ising fixed point. © 1984 The American Physical Society.
